Yes, I'm a punk rock poet
An angry young man of the page
Well, not young, I'm 45 and know it
But it's attitude that's important, not age
I still feel the same as at 18
No matter how much I learn
I still feel the inequalities
The anger, it still burns
I understand the way that the world works more now
But it makes less and less sense
And instead of mellowing out
I  feel more wound up and tense
More innocent victims in their wars
More women and children die
Still the bombs drop more and more
I still don't understand why
I cannot be the only one
Who sees what is going wrong
Who will read this, write their own version
Whose voices will join my song ?
Ian Lewis Copestick
